Noun:
1: cat, true cat feline mammal usually having thick soft fur and no ability to roar: domestic cats; wildcats
2: guy, cat, hombre, bozo an informal term for a youth or man; "a nice guy"; "the guy's only doing it for some doll"
3: cat a spiteful woman gossip; "what a cat she is!"
4: african tea, cat, quat, arabian tea, khat, qat, kat the leaves of the shrub Catha edulis which are chewed like tobacco or used to make tea; has the effect of a euphoric stimulant; "in Yemen kat is used daily by 85% of adults"
5: cat-o'-nine-tails, cat a whip with nine knotted cords; "British sailors feared the cat"
6: caterpillar, cat a large tracked vehicle that is propelled by two endless metal belts; frequently used for moving earth in construction and farm work
7: big cat, cat any of several large cats typically able to roar and living in the wild
8: computed tomography, computerized axial tomography, ct, cat, computerized tomography, computed axial tomography a method of examining body organs by scanning them with X rays and using a computer to construct a series of cross-sectional scans along a single axis

Verb:
1: cat beat with a cat-o'-nine-tails
2: regurgitate, upchuck, throw up, barf, cast, honk, puke, spew, spue, cat, vomit up, retch, regorge, be sick, purge, sick, chuck, vomit, disgorge eject the contents of the stomach through the mouth; "After drinking too much, the students vomited"; "He purged continuously"; "The patient regurgitated the food we gave him last night"
